Abstract
Based on extensive review of the literature, this paper tries to generalize the application of BCA in environmental regulations. Specifically, this study talks about the practice of Benefit-cost analysis (BCA) in governments of such developed countries as USA, UK and EU, steps to conduct BCA in policy-making, strengths and limitations of its application in policy area. Evaluation of non-market impacts and social discount rate, are thoroughly discussed. Some suggestions are summarized for better application of BCA in regulatory choice.
